Dylan Cease on the Brink of Free Agency as $155M Contract Approaches

Dylan Cease, the ace of the San Diego Padres, is poised to test the free agency waters with a significant contract update revealing a projected six-year deal worth $155 million. This contract, averaging $26 million annually, positions Cease as the 10th highest in market value among starting pitchers, according to Spotrac’s latest projections.

Current Contract Situation

Currently, Cease is under a one-year contract valued at $13.75 million. However, the Padres face a challenging offseason as they also have starting pitcher Michael King set to hit free agency. The team’s financial strategy suggests that retaining both pitchers may not be feasible, leading to speculation that Cease could be the one to exit.

Performance and Durability Factors

Despite a less-than-stellar season in San Diego, where Cease has recorded a 7-11 record with a 4.71 ERA across 29 starts, his career has been marked by moments of brilliance. A highlight came on July 25, 2024, when the 29-year-old right-hander threw a no-hitter against the Washington Nationals.

Cease’s durability is a significant asset; he has made at least 30 starts in each of the past four seasons and is on track to do so again this year. This reliability stands in contrast to King, who, despite having superior statistics, has struggled with injuries throughout his career.

Market Comparisons and Future Outlook

Spotrac has drawn comparisons between Cease’s projected market value and recent contracts for notable pitchers. This includes Arizona’s Corbin Burnes (six years, $210 million), the Yankees’ Max Fried (eight years, $218 million), Boston’s Garrett Crochet (six years, $170 million), and the Dodgers’ Tyler Glasnow (five years, $136 million).

With a career ERA of 3.89 over 185 starts split between the Chicago White Sox and Padres, Cease enters free agency with a strong portfolio. As the postseason approaches, he has a critical opportunity to enhance his market value even further, potentially positioning himself as a highly sought-after free agent in a competitive landscape.
